Output f3f73c1184b20c64af2d91c24315e9726333b54c18c523cd4d415fcd18c69f6f:1

value
513374400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 080d38abf29729e33aac3e7b35da9ac27a37c4a5 OP_EQUAL
address
M8djUbsKWcj8MmebeWMKewemcQ1r92rCRH
transaction
f3f73c1184b20c64af2d91c24315e9726333b54c18c523cd4d415fcd18c69f6f
spent
true